Russia: A ceasefire in Ukraine is not realistic at this stage
New York, April 18 (Hibya) – Russia’s Permanent Representative to the UN, Vasily Nebenzya, told reporters after closed consultations at the UN Security Council that a ceasefire in Ukraine is not realistic yet.
Nebenzya said, “We made an initiative for a limited ceasefire regarding energy infrastructure, but the Ukrainian side did not comply. Under these conditions, it is not realistic to speak of a ceasefire at this stage.”
Commenting on whether potential agreements between Russia and Ukraine should be formalized by the UN Security Council, Nebenzya said it would all depend on the conditions of a potential ceasefire and the wording of the document.
He emphasized that Western countries had not expressed any willingness to pressure Kyiv to comply with a moratorium on attacks on energy infrastructure.
